ATTENTION: Catalina Island residents ages 18 and over who are interested in receiving the COVID-19 vaccine. COVID-19 Vaccination Standby CIMC is holding multipl...e pre-designated COVID-19 vaccination clinics this week. These clinics sometimes have unused, extra doses. To ensure no dose is wasted on Catalina Island, a standby line will be created for individuals desiring to wait should CIMC have extra doses. Pre-designated groups will have priority, followed by first come first served from the standby line as doses are available. LOCATION: Machado Field DATE: Tuesday, February 16 (65+ priority) DATE: Wednesday, February 17 (Second dose priority) DATE: Thursday, February 18 (Second dose priority) TIME: 10:00 AM - 1:00 PM Vaccination will continue until supplies are exhausted. YOU MUST BRING GOVERNMENT ISSUED IDENTIFICATION WITH YOU TO VERIFY YOUR AGE AND PROOF OF RESIDENCY. We require all individuals that are receiving the vaccine to show government issued identification to prove age and residency. Other acceptable forms to prove residency are commuter subsidy card, proof of home ownership, a bill with your name and Catalina address. Vaccines will NOT be provided to individuals without the above acceptable forms of verification. Be sure to wear your mask! https://cimedicalcenter.org/covid-vaccine/

A more transmissible coronavirus variant, originally discovered in the UK, has been detected in the United States, specifically in the states of Colorado, California, Florida, Georgia and New York. This new strain is NOT believed to be more deadly, or more resistant to existing vaccines. We want to remind everyone that while we wait for more vaccine doses, we must be vigilant about protecting our families and those most vulnerable in our communities by continuing to observe ...public health safety guidelines. That means avoiding travel unless essential, and not gathering with those outside of your household. Protect yourself and others from getting or spreading coronavirus by wearing a mask over your nose and mouth when outside your home. As always, CIMC is here to care for you. Our ER remains open 24/7. If you need a COVID-19 test or would like to schedule an appointment at the CIMC clinic via virtual, telemedicine or in-person care call (310) 510-0096. If you are concerned that you've been exposed to COVID-19 and would like to be tested, please call the clinic to schedule an appointment. COVID-19 testing at CIMC is covered by all insurance companies, with no out-of-pocket cost to the patient. For those who do not have insurance, COVID-19 testing will be covered and at no cost to the patient. https://cimedicalcenter.org/covid-19-testing-at-cimc/
